Bio

Originally from Baltimore, Maryland, Bret moved to Florida in 2014 for a fresh start in the sunshine state. Throughout his 20’s, Bret pursued his craft as a fine dining chef but felt life was pulling him in a different direction. In January 2015, he was given the opportunity to help open and manage the new transitional housing property for Tranquil Shores. Although he still loves to cook, Bret found a new passion for helping individuals in early recovery. Over the last 5 ½ years, Bret has moved on to working with both the Admissions and Insurance teams. Being an alumni of Tranquil Shores himself, he also enjoys coordinating Tranquil Shores’ Alumni Program. Like any true Baltimorean, Bret dreams about picking Maryland blue crabs and Ravens football.
